Question from New England, USA:

I am considering a pump and am trying to learn more about the R-1000. I’ve heard that it has an “alarm” problem. I’ve also heard that the problem has been resolved with new software. Do you know about this or any other problems with the R-1000?

Answer:

From: DTeam Staff

Here’s an answer from Dr. Alan Schorr ([email protected]). This is excerpted from a longer reply to a question about the Animas R-1000 pump which I had directed to Animas.

“I have 14 patients already using the R-1000 and R-1000 A and the only difficulty has been the alarms due to high pressure or trying to bolus over 6 to 7 units at a time. This has been rectified with newer software. Most of my patients have not had any problems since the change and in fact, the company has been monitoring them quite closely.”
